Job Description:

Responsibilities:

·Work in partnership with site, Divisional, and Corporate EHS, Engineering, Facilities teams, and other stakeholders to establish and/or maintain strategic site plans to achieve EHS KPI’s while monitoring performance and reporting on progress.

·Foster culture by fostering and monitoring Employee Safety Committee, First Aid Team, etc. as well as periodic safety, environmental, and sustainability awareness programs.

·Ensure the successful delivery, completion, and tracking of all required EHS and Sustainability training.

·Lead an effective EHS Management System including all required elements such as internal / external audits and inspections and serve as a primary liaison between government agencies and Divisional, and Corporate EHS.

·Develop, justify and adhere to EHS budget for site and monitor spend ensuring cost savings opportunities are identified and implemented in order to hit relevant Funding the Growth initiatives.

Ensure compliance with all relevant EHS related government and company standards such as permitting, auditing, and all reporting obligations. Execute compliance projects as needed.

·Monitor contractor compliance in regards to site policy, as well as federal and state regulations.

Ensure proper shipping of IN hazardous materials as well as full IDEM, DOT and other related regulation compliance.

·Drive engagement by developing and implementing programs that engage local team members, empowers local voices, and raises awareness in the areas of environment, health, safety, and sustainability to support site strategic plans and targets.

·Support the coordination and management of the site Emergency Preparedness and Business Continuity Plans.

·Support and oversee the investigation of all EHS related incidents ensuring all risk reduction, and corrective/ preventive actions are identified and completed in a timely manner.

·Support the Quality and GMP by leading standard compliance, as needed.

Required Qualifications:
·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Technology, Safety, Environmental Science or Management, Sustainability or related Field

At least 6 years of experience in a manufacturing environment.
At least 4 years of experience inan EHS role.

Proficient in compliance rules and regulations within OSHA, EPA, DOT and other hazardous material regulations including knowledge of reporting requirements, waste characterization, wastewater, permitting, and release reporting.
